What is Truckload Shipping Services?
Truckload (TL) shipping services refer to the transportation of goods by trucks where a single consignment occupies an entire truck. This method is typically used for large shipments that require full trailer capacity, making it cost-effective for businesses moving significant volumes over long distances.
Key Characteristics:
- Full Truck Utilization: The shipment fills the entire trailer, minimizing wasted space.
- Long-Distance Transport: Ideal for goods traveling across states or regions.
- Cost Efficiency: Lower per-unit costs due to economies of scale.
- Specialized Handling: Often involves handling oversized or heavy freight.
- Carrier Responsibility: The carrier is responsible for the shipment from pickup to delivery.

What is Fleet Optimization?
Fleet optimization involves strategies and technologies used to maximize the efficiency, productivity, and profitability of a vehicle fleet. This includes route planning, maintenance scheduling, driver management, and fuel consumption reduction.
Key Characteristics:
- Route Optimization: Planning the most efficient routes to minimize distance and time.
- Resource Allocation: Efficiently assigning vehicles and drivers to tasks.
- Maintenance Management: Ensuring vehicles are well-maintained to avoid breakdowns and extend lifespan.
- Fuel Efficiency: Reducing fuel consumption through better routing and vehicle performance monitoring.
- Technology Integration: Utilizing GPS, telematics, and software tools for real-time tracking and analysis.

Use Cases
When to Use Truckload Shipping Services:
- Large Shipments: Ideal for businesses moving entire truckloads of goods.
- Long-Distance Transport: Suitable for shipments traveling across multiple states or regions.
- Cost Efficiency: Benefits companies looking to reduce per-unit shipping costs.
Example: A furniture retailer shipping a full trailer of sofas from a manufacturer in Texas to stores in California would use truckload services.
When to Use Fleet Optimization:
- Fleet Management: Essential for businesses with a large number of vehicles.
- Route Planning: Helps companies like delivery services or food distributors optimize their routes.
- Maintenance Scheduling: Prevents vehicle downtime and ensures smooth operations.
Example: A logistics company managing 50 trucks can use fleet optimization tools to plan routes, schedule maintenance, and monitor fuel usage.
